About the Author:
Azuh Arinze is the Publisher/Editor-in-Chief of YES INTERNATIONAL! Magazine and Convener of the YES INTERNATIONAL Magazine Annual Lecture. A member of the Nigerian Guild of Editors and associate member of the Nigerian Institute of Public Relations, he served as the Editor of Encomium Weekly between 2003 and 2011. Before that, and as a 26-year-old, Azuh edited Reel Stars magazine. He holds a B.Sc in Public Administration and an HND in Mass Communication. He has equally attended professional certificate courses at PMA Press Association in London, U.K and Lagos Business School, in Lagos, Nigeria. A proud Rotarian and member of KSM, he plays ambassadorial roles for FRSC, NDLEA and Lagos State Government, Ministry of Environment. So far, he has written seven books.
